WebSep 12, 2024 · The valence electron configuration of each Cl atom is 3s 2 3p 5, with one p orbital containing only one electron. According to valence bond theory, the two half-filled p orbitals will overlap in an end-to-end fashion, as in Figure 6.10.2c, to contain a bonding electron pair.
